What situations usually require an emergency tooth extraction?


Emergency tooth extraction may be necessary when a tooth is severely infected, badly damaged, fractured beyond repair, or causing significant pain.


Not every dental problem requires extraction. Dentists typically consider preserving natural teeth whenever possible. However, extraction may be recommended when:


  • A tooth has extensive decay
  • A severe infection threatens the surrounding tissues
  • A tooth is broken below the gum line
  • Advanced gum disease has loosened the tooth
  • Trauma has caused irreparable damage

Can a severely infected tooth be saved instead of being extracted?


In some cases, a severely infected tooth can be saved through treatments such as root canal therapy, but extraction may be necessary when damage is too extensive.


Dentists evaluate several factors before recommending removal, including:


  • The extent of infection
  • Bone support around the tooth
  • Structural integrity of the tooth
  • Long-term prognosis

What should you do before an emergency dental appointment?


Before your appointment, keep the area clean, avoid chewing on the affected side, and follow temporary pain-management recommendations.


Helpful steps may include:


  • Rinsing gently with warm salt water
  • Applying a cold compress for swelling
  • Taking over-the-counter pain medication as directed
  • Avoiding extremely hot or cold foods

How long does recovery take after an emergency tooth extraction?


Most patients begin feeling significantly better within a few days, while complete healing may take several weeks.


Recovery varies depending on:


  • The complexity of the extraction
  • Overall health
  • Smoking status
  • Compliance with aftercare instructions


Common recovery recommendations include:


  • Resting for the first 24 hours
  • Avoiding strenuous activity
  • Eating soft foods
  • Following all post-operative instructions

How much does an emergency tooth extraction usually cost?


The cost depends on the complexity of the extraction, the location of the tooth, diagnostic imaging requirements, and insurance coverage. A dental examination provides the most accurate estimate.


Can I go to the emergency room for a tooth extraction?


Most hospital emergency rooms can provide pain management and treatment for serious infections, but they typically do not perform routine tooth extractions. A dentist is usually the appropriate provider.


Is emergency tooth extraction painful?


Modern dental techniques and local anesthesia help ensure patient comfort during the procedure. Some soreness afterward is normal and usually manageable with recommended care.


Can an infected tooth make you sick?


Yes. A dental infection can spread to surrounding tissues and potentially affect overall health if left untreated. Prompt evaluation is important.
